>>It's how it works most of the time
Let's say you can only cast advanced spells at minimum.
HB, with a min prep of 10, would teach as well as BB, with a min prep of 15. Your personal caps would still be where they are.
If personal caps are based on the difference between minimum and maximum preps, and my guess is that they are, you wouldn't need to cast HB at the same amount as BB until you've almost perfected them both, since they're both advanced spells with similar overall maximum caps.
>>and is a prob. more correct than "it's bugged."
IMO, exp gains from debilitation have always been a bit wonky overall, so I'm much more likely to chalk up debilitation exp gain being odd due to the formula acting buggy/wonky/oddly before anything else.

>>>how many of you are rangers again?
It doesn't matter if anyone is a ranger or how long they've been around....
Saying one spell teaches and another doesn't isn't helpful...showing one cast at 25 mana isn't helpful.
Go into Armadillos prep it 30 (since 25 doesn't teach) and cast it..
then at 40
then at 45
then at 50
Etc...
At some point either it will teach or backfire...if it backfires, come back down 3 mana levels and see if it teaches there.
After doing that and it still doesn't teach, then it could be a bug.

Let's get some data points out there so you guys can get off your soap boxes and realize that the OP that was telling you it was broken was some N00B.
Showing Magic skills that you have skill in.
Life Magic: 286 51% clear (0/34) Attunement: 298 39% clear (0/34)
Arcana: 119 87% clear (0/34) Targeted Magic: 122 95% clear (0/34)
Augmentation: 257 04% clear (0/34) Debilitation: 228 44% clear (0/34)
Utility: 214 18% clear (0/34) Warding: 199 58% clear (0/34)
Sorcery: 7 29% clear (0/34)
With HB:
After 3 casts back to back @ min prep = CLEAR
After 3 casts back to back @ 38 mana = 1/34
Casting at 39+ = BACKFIRE
With BB:
After 3 casts back to back @ min prep = 5/34
So, leave the man alone... something is broken.
